When learning DOS, it is of course good to have someone teach you, but the most important thing is still to rely on yourself to try things out!
Only by constantly trying will you learn more.
Constantly try, try, try—this is an important method for learning computers.
When asking others questions, first ask yourself whether you have already done your best to try.
After someone answers your question, please try it yourself once. If it still doesn't work, first think for yourself about why, then ask again.
Before asking a question, think about how to describe it so others understand what problem you have run into.
Tell others what you did, and what parts you still don't understand.
Do not develop the habit of depending on others.
Do not develop the habit of casually thanking others.
First read, and go look for related materials yourself. You can also look here for posts others have made; maybe the problem you ran into has already been asked by someone else.
